Sidewalk leveling services focus on repairing uneven or sunken concrete walkways to restore safety and appearance. Over time, factors such as soil erosion, tree root growth, and regular wear can cause sidewalks to crack, settle, or become uneven. Professionals use specialized techniques to lift and stabilize the concrete, often employing methods like mudjacking or polyurethane foam injection. These approaches help bring the sidewalk back to a level position, reducing tripping hazards and improving the overall curb appeal of residential and commercial properties.
The primary problems addressed by sidewalk leveling are safety concerns and property value impacts. Uneven sidewalks can pose significant tripping risks, especially for pedestrians, seniors, and individuals with mobility challenges. Additionally, cracked or sunken concrete can lead to further deterioration if left untreated, resulting in more costly repairs or replacements down the line. By leveling and stabilizing the concrete, property owners can prevent accidents and mitigate the potential for additional damage caused by shifting or settling over time.

Cost Range for Sidewalk Leveling - The typical cost for sidewalk leveling services varies based on the extent of the damage. Prices generally fall between $3 to $6 per linear foot, with total projects often costing between $500 and $2,500. Exact costs depend on the size and condition of the sidewalk sections.
Factors Influencing Cost - Costs can fluctuate depending on the severity of the unevenness and the number of sections needing repair. Minor adjustments may cost less, around $300 to $800, while extensive leveling can reach $3,000 or more. Local pros may provide estimates based on specific sidewalk conditions.
Average Project Expenses - For standard sidewalk leveling in Adams County and nearby areas, average expenses tend to range from $1,000 to $2,000. Larger or more complex projects could be priced higher, especially if additional repairs or materials are required. Contact local service providers for tailored quotes.
Cost Considerations - The overall cost depends on factors such as sidewalk length, height of unevenness, and access to the work area. While some projects may be completed for under $1,000, others could exceed $3,000. Local contractors can offer detailed estimates based on individual sidewalk conditions.

What causes sidewalks to become uneven? Sidewalks can become uneven due to soil movement, tree root growth, or ground settling over time, leading to cracks and trip hazards.
How can sidewalk leveling services improve safety? These services can restore a smooth surface, reducing the risk of trips and falls for pedestrians and visitors.
What methods do sidewalk leveling professionals use? Local service providers may use techniques such as mudjacking or polyjacking to lift and stabilize uneven sections.
Is sidewalk leveling suitable for all types of concrete? Most common concrete sidewalks can be leveled, but a professional assessment is recommended to determine the best approach.
How long does sidewalk leveling typically take? The duration varies depending on the extent of unevenness, but many projects can be completed within a day by local pros.
